Basic elements of electricity
o Conductors - keep loose grip on their
electrons and allow electrons to move freely.
Metals are usually good conductors.


o Insulators - keep close hold of their electrons
and do not allow free movement of electrons.
Glass, wood, plastic, mica, fiberglass and air
are good insulators
Current & Resistance





CURRENT
The flow of electrons
within an electronic
circuit.
Measured in Amperes

Electronic symbol I

Also known as amps.

RESISTANCE
Opposition to the flow of
electrons in an electronic
circuit.

Measured in Ohms


Electronic symbol R


Also represented by Omega
Voltage & Power
VOLTAGE
The potential, or
pushing power, of
electricity available to
a circuit.

Measured in Volts

Electronic symbol E

Also symbolized as V
POWER
The measure of the ability
of an electronic circuit to
accomplish a task.

Measured in Watts

Electronic symbol P

Also symbolized as W


Ohms Law
Ohms Law relates Current (I),
Voltage (E) and Resistance (R)

The relationship can be written three
ways:
E = I x R
I = E / R
R = E/I

Definition & Symbol
A device that stores energy in
electric field.

Two conductive plates
separated by a non conductive
material.

Electrons accumulate on one
plate forcing electrons away
from the other plate leaving a
net positive charge.

Think of a capacitor as very
small, temporary storage
battery.

Properties & Types
A capacitor blocks the passage of DC current.
A capacitor passes AC current.
Unit of Capacitance is Faradays.
Value of the capacitance is given by its value
and the max voltage which can be safely applied
to it which is know as working voltage ( WVDC)

Inductors
Def: An inductor is a coil of wire
through which electrons move, and
energy is stored in the resulting
magnetic field.






Inductors store energy in a magnetic
field, not an electric field.

When the source of electrons is
removed, the magnetic field collapses
immediately.

Inductance is Measured in Henry




Core types


Types of Inductor
Molded inductor & air-wound
inductor
Ferrite core Toroidal
transformer
Air wound inductor
Adjustable air-wound inductor
Iron powder Toroidal inductor
Encapsulated Torroid coil Variable
Variable Inductor
Factors influencing inductance
The amount of
inductance is
influenced by a
number of
factors :

Number of coil turns.
Diameter of coil.
Spacing between
turns.
Size of the wire used.
Type of material inside
the coil.

Transformers
Definition
A static device which transfer the electrical energy from primary
winding to secondary winding, works on the principle of mutual
Induction.

Based on the formula :
Where : V
s
is induced voltage in secondary winding
: V
p
is induced voltage in primary winding
: N
s
is number turns in Secondary winding
:

N
p
is number turns in Primary winding

Thus transformer allows only Alternating current.
Basic Type of transformer are : Step Down, Step Up
Step Down: When Secondary winding will be less than Primary
winding,
Step Up: When Secondary winding will be more than Primary
Winding.







Identification & Testing

Types Testing Procedure for transformer are: Cold Check & Hot check

Cold Check: Without applying voltage to transformer and measuring
the resistance of each winding , then determining the Primary &
Secondary Winding.

Hot Check : With applying voltage transformer & measuring the
output voltage at each windings and then determining the Primary &
Secondary windings.

Transformers Losses : Eddy current Losses,
Hysteresis Losses,
Mechanical Losses,
Stray Losses

Diode & Types
A semiconductor diode is
formed with pieces of N & P-
type SC material are joined

The P material is called the anode.

The N material is called the
cathode.

The resulting structure is
called a PN junction.

A PN junction (or diode)
is a switch or component
through which electrons will
flow easily in one direction but
not in the opposite direction.
In P-type semiconductor Holes
are Majority Charge Carriers

In N-Type semiconductor
Electron are Majority Charge
Carriers

Testing Procedure for Diode
FIGURE 1431 To check a diode, select
diode check on a digital Multiimeter.
The display will indicate the voltage drop
(difference) between the meter leads. The
meter itself applies a low-voltage
signal(usually about 3 volts) and displays
the difference on the display.
(a) When the diode is forward biased, the
meter should display a voltage between
0.500 and 0.700 V (500 to 700 mV).
(b) When the meter leads are reversed, the
meter should read OL (over limit) because
the diode is reverse biased and blocking
current flow.

Uni-Junction Transistor
Testing Procedure
Select High Resistance range in Ohmmeter;

Connect -ve lead of OM to emitter & +ve lead B1 ,
B2 one after other. OM should show Approx. High
resistance on both sides.


Connect +ve lead of OM to emitter & -ve lead B1 ,
B2 one after another. OM should show Approx.
Low resistance on both sides.

IC Regulator
A higher end voltage regulator whose output
voltage remains constant with irrespective of any
Input Voltage variation.
Types of Voltage regulator :
1. Fixed +ve Regulator
2. Fixed -ve Regulator
3. Variable Regulator
Adv: Inexpensive, versatile,
Thermal shutdown, provides
Current/Voltage boosting
Configuration
For +ve regulator;78XX family
Pin: 1= Input
2= Ground
3= Output
Ex: 7805, 06, 08, 09, 12, 15, 18, 24

For ve regulator;79XX Family
Pin: 1= Ground
2= Input
3= Output
Ex: 7905, 06,08,09, 12, 15, 18, 24

Integrated Circuits
An integrated circuit (IC) is a miniature ,low cost
electronic circuit consisting of active and passive
components fabricated together on a single crystal
of silicon.
The active components are transistors and diodes
and passive components are resistors and
capacitors.
There are two major kinds of ICs:
Analog (linear) which are used as amplifiers, timers
and oscillators
Digital (logic) which are used in Gates, Flip-Flop,
Counters, Shift Registers, Microprocessors,
Microcontrollers and Memories, DSP

Advantage of IC
Miniaturization and hence increased equipment density.

Cost reduction due to batch processing.

Increased system reliability due to the elimination of
soldered joints.

Improved functional performance.

Matched devices.

Increased operating speeds.

Reduction in power consumption
